Laid Up
Poor Cole seems to be in quite the predicament! If Cole lives where I do, then this injury may have happened by slipping on ice, or tobogganing!
I have used this adorable "Cole's Laid Up" stamp to make a Get Well card for my stash.
After colouring the adorable Cole with alcohol markers, I cut it out using a fun die from Gina Marie Designs. I set it aside and chose some patterned paper from Carta Bella. I cut my pieces to fit my finished 51/2 x 5/12 card base and cut a stitched tag to put my image on. Some ribbon and enamel dots finish off my card.

Card Recipe
Sentiment: Back On Your Feet - High Hopes Rubber Stamps
Patterned Paper: It's A Girl - Carta Bella
Tuxedo Black Memento ink, Misti, pleated circle die - Gina Marie Designs, stitched nesting tag die - Tutti Designs, ribbon - stash, enamel dots - C.C. Designs
Spectrum Noir Markers: RB1 RB2 RB3 YG1 YG2 YG3 FS6 CR3 FS8 CR7 CR11 DR6 IGI
Copics: C00 B00
